St Edmund's church in Southwold - churchyard
St Edmund's church in Southwold - churchyard
Interesting old headstone in St Edmund's > Link churchyard with a large carved bell as decoration. It marks the grave of John Naunton, late of Ipswich, a bell ringer and companologist, and his wife Susannah. John Naunton died on 12 April 1924, aged 47.
